Adjective [English]

Forms: more astriferous [comparative], most astriferous [superlative]
Etymology: From Latin astrifer, from astrum (“star”) + ferre (“to bear”). Etymology templates: {{uder|en|la|astrifer}} Latin astrifer Head templates: {{en-adj}} astriferous (comparative more astriferous, superlative most astriferous)
  1. Bearing stars.
